AN ACT CONCERNING THE CRIMINAL POSSESSION AND SEIZURE OF FIREARM AMMUNITION.
To provide that a person prohibited from possessing a firearm is also prohibited from possessing ammunition and to authorize the seizure of ammunition whenever a court finds probable cause that a person poses a risk of personal injury to himself or herself or others and issues a warrant authorizing the seizure of a firearm or firearms.
